Publisher Description: "Use my mother's house in the South of France," he said. "You'll love it," he said. Little did she know that the house was an unheated, pigeon-infested ruin embedded in a charming bastide village whose Medieval square was overflowing with bizarre and comical characters. Will l'Americaine survive her adult "gap year" in France? In the spirit of "Under the Tuscan Sun" and "A Year in Provence," "Pigeon French" follows the comical misadventures and personal discoveries of a city woman (and her cat) experiencing the pleasure and discomfort of life in a foreign setting. |
